Live in an Icon of Seattle Heritage

Built in 1950, The Decatur is one of several landmark towers designed by noted architect John Graham Jr., whom also designed the famed Space Needle and iconic Westin Hotel towers, to name a few. As one of the city’s first high-rise apartment buildings, The Decatur has long been known as the premier multifamily community located at the venerable heart of the Emerald City. The tower has since been converted to condominiums following a major renovation of building systems that includes many modernized improvements.
